Understanding Your Measurements
Okay, first things first, let's talk measurements. To get the most accurate size for your OSCBuffBunny sports bra, you'll need to grab a measuring tape and take two key measurements: your band size and your bust size. Band size is measured around your torso, directly under your bust. Make sure the tape is snug and level. Bust size is measured around the fullest part of your bust, again ensuring the tape is level. Write these numbers down because they're your secret weapons! Once you have your measurements, compare them to the OSCBuffBunny size chart. Keep in mind that sizing can vary between brands, so don't just assume you're the same size you are in other sports bras. The size chart will usually provide a range of band and bust measurements that correspond to each size. If you find that your measurements fall between two sizes, it's generally recommended to go with the larger size for a more comfortable fit. However, this can also depend on the style of the bra and your personal preference. For example, if you prefer a tighter fit for high-impact activities, you might opt for the smaller size. Factors Affecting Fit: Beyond the Numbers
Okay, so you've got your measurements and you've checked the size chart, but there's more to it than just numbers! The style of the sports bra can make a big difference. For example, a compression bra will fit tighter than an encapsulation bra. Also, consider the level of support you need. High-impact activities like running require more support than low-impact activities like yoga. Think about the bra's design, too. Adjustable straps and closures can help you customize the fit. Material matters as well; some fabrics are stretchier than others. Don't forget to read reviews! Other people's experiences can give you valuable insights into how a particular bra fits. Taking all these factors into account will help you fine-tune your size selection and ensure you get the perfect fit for your needs. The style of the sports bra plays a significant role in how it fits and feels. Compression bras are designed to hold your breasts tightly against your chest, providing maximum support and minimizing bounce. Encapsulation bras, on the other hand, have individual cups that separate and support each breast, offering a more natural shape and feel. The level of support you need depends on the intensity of your activities. High-impact activities like running, jumping, and aerobics require a bra with a high level of support to prevent excessive movement and discomfort. Low-impact activities like yoga, Pilates, and walking require less support and can be performed in a bra with a lower level of compression. The design of the bra can also affect the fit. Adjustable straps allow you to customize the fit and provide additional support. Closures, such as hooks and eyes or zippers, can also affect the fit and ease of use. Material is another important factor to consider. Some fabrics are more stretchy than others, which can affect the overall fit and feel of the bra. Look for fabrics that are breathable, moisture-wicking, and comfortable against your skin. Reading reviews is a great way to get a sense of how a particular bra fits and performs. Other people's experiences can provide valuable insights into the bra's size accuracy, support level, and overall comfort. Tips for Trying On Your New Sports Bra
When your OSCBuffBunny sports bra arrives, don't just rip off the tags and head to the gym! Take the time to try it on properly. Start by loosening the straps and band. Then, lean forward and scoop your breasts into the cups, ensuring they're fully contained. Adjust the straps so they're snug but not digging into your shoulders. The band should be snug around your ribcage but not so tight that it restricts your breathing. Jump around, do some arm circles, and mimic the movements you'd do during your workouts to make sure you feel supported and comfortable. If anything feels off, don't hesitate to exchange it for a different size. Trying on your new sports bra properly is crucial for ensuring a comfortable and supportive fit. It's not enough to simply slip it on and assume it fits perfectly. Taking the time to adjust the straps, band, and cups can make a significant difference in the overall fit and feel of the bra. Start by loosening the straps and band to give yourself some room to work with. Then, lean forward and scoop your breasts into the cups, ensuring they're fully contained and supported. Adjust the straps so they're snug but not digging into your shoulders. The band should be snug around your ribcage but not so tight that it restricts your breathing. It should also stay in place when you move around, without riding up or shifting. Once you've adjusted the straps and band, it's time to put the bra to the test. Jump around, do some arm circles, and mimic the movements you'd do during your workouts to make sure you feel supported and comfortable. Pay attention to how the bra feels against your skin, whether there's any chafing or rubbing, and whether the straps stay in place. Caring for Your OSCBuffBunny Sports Bra
To keep your OSCBuffBunny sports bra in tip-top shape, proper care is essential. Always follow the care instructions on the label. Generally, hand washing is best, but if you're using a machine, use a gentle cycle and a lingerie bag. Avoid using fabric softener, as it can damage the elastic. Hang it up to dry instead of using a dryer. By taking good care of your sports bra, you'll extend its lifespan and keep it performing its best. Proper care of your OSCBuffBunny sports bra is essential for maintaining its shape, support, and overall performance. By following a few simple guidelines, you can extend the lifespan of your bra and keep it feeling like new. Always start by checking the care instructions on the label. These instructions will provide specific guidance on how to wash and dry your bra without damaging the fabric or elastic. Generally, hand washing is the best option for sports bras. This gentle method helps to preserve the shape and elasticity of the bra, while also preventing it from getting tangled or damaged in the washing machine. If you prefer to use a machine, be sure to use a gentle cycle and a lingerie bag. The lingerie bag will protect your bra from getting snagged or stretched during the wash cycle. Avoid using fabric softener, as it can damage the elastic and reduce the bra's ability to provide support. Fabric softener can also leave a residue on the fabric, which can trap odors and bacteria. When it comes to drying your sports bra, always hang it up to dry instead of using a dryer. The heat from the dryer can damage the elastic and cause the bra to lose its shape. Hanging it up to dry allows the bra to air out naturally, which helps to prevent odors and bacteria from building up.
